当前位置: 首页 > article >正文

在Photoshop中高效处理WebP图像:WebPShop插件完整指南

在Photoshop中高效处理WebP图像WebPShop插件完整指南【免费下载链接】WebPShopPhotoshop plug-in for opening and saving WebP images项目地址: https://gitcode.com/gh_mirrors/we/WebPShopWebPShop是一款专为Adobe Photoshop设计的开源插件它让设计师和开发者能够在熟悉的Photoshop环境中直接打开、编辑和保存WebP格式图像。虽然Photoshop 23.2及更新版本已内置WebP支持但WebPShop提供了更丰富的功能特性特别是在动画处理和质量控制方面使其成为专业图像工作流程中不可或缺的工具。为什么选择WebPShop而不是内置功能Photoshop 23.2确实引入了原生WebP支持但这并不意味着WebPShop失去了价值。实际上WebPShop在多个关键方面提供了更优的解决方案预览功能优势WebPShop在保存WebP图像时提供实时预览功能让你能够直观地看到不同压缩设置对图像质量和文件大小的影响。这种即时反馈对于优化网页图像至关重要。动画处理能力WebPShop完整支持WebP动画格式让你能够创建和编辑动态WebP图像。这对于制作网站横幅广告、社交媒体动态内容或任何需要动画支持的Web项目来说非常宝贵。精细控制选项内置的WebP支持通常只提供基本选项而WebPShop提供了从质量滑块到压缩速度、元数据保留等全方位的控制参数满足专业用户对图像优化的精确需求。向后兼容性对于仍在使用Photoshop 23.1及更早版本的用户WebPShop是唯一的选择。即使在新版本中它也能作为功能补充提供更完整的WebP处理体验。快速入门三分钟完成安装配置Windows系统安装步骤下载插件文件从发布页面获取最新版本的WebPShop插件。对于Windows系统下载的是.8bi格式的插件文件。定位Photoshop插件目录将下载的插件文件复制到以下目录之一C:\Program Files\Common Files\Adobe\Plug-Ins\CCC:\Program Files\Common Files\Adobe\Plug-Ins\CC\File FormatsC:\Program Files\Adobe\Adobe Photoshop [版本号]\Plug-ins重启Photoshop完成文件复制后重新启动Photoshop应用程序。验证安装在Photoshop的帮助 关于插件菜单中应该能看到WebPShop条目确认插件已成功加载。macOS系统安装步骤获取插件文件下载Mac版本的WebPShop插件通常是一个.plugin文件夹或ZIP压缩包。安装到插件目录将插件文件移动到以下位置/Library/Application Support/Adobe/Plug-Ins/CC/Applications/Adobe Photoshop/Plug-ins/处理安全警告在macOS 10.15及以上版本中你可能会遇到WebPShop.plugin无法打开因为开发者无法验证的提示。通过终端执行以下命令解决sudo xattr -r -d com.apple.quarantine /Library/Application\ Support/Adobe/Plug-Ins/CC/WebPShop.plugin启动验证重新启动Photoshop检查插件是否正常工作。深度应用掌握WebPShop核心功能图像质量与压缩的完美平衡WebPShop的质量滑块提供了从有损压缩到无损压缩的连续控制范围但它的设计比表面看起来更智能0-97范围对应WebP的有损压缩模式质量值0-10098-99范围对应WebP的近无损压缩模式质量值60-80100值对应WebP的无损压缩模式这种非线性映射确保了在不同压缩模式下都能获得最佳的文件大小与质量平衡。压缩速度的灵活选择WebPShop提供了三种压缩速度选项每种都有不同的应用场景最快压缩适合快速预览或批量处理大量图像默认压缩平衡速度与质量适合大多数日常使用场景最慢压缩提供最高压缩率适合最终发布版本上图展示了WebPShop在Windows系统下的设置界面左侧是常规设置右侧是高级设置。注意质量滑块在两侧的不同位置这反映了不同压缩策略下的优化选择。动画WebP制作技巧WebPShop支持通过图层命名创建动画这是其最强大的功能之一。创建动画WebP的步骤准备动画帧每个图层代表动画的一帧命名规范使用格式FrameX (时间ms)命名图层例如Frame1 (2000 ms)- 第一帧显示2秒Frame2 (321 ms)- 第二帧显示0.321秒Frame3 (1111 ms)- 第三帧显示1.111秒FrameX (123 ms)- 最后一帧按时间顺序图层要求所有图层必须已栅格化尺寸相同无滤镜、蒙版、组或链接按照从下到上的时间顺序排列元数据管理WebPShop允许你选择性地保留图像元数据EXIF信息保留相机拍摄参数、地理位置等数据ICC色彩配置文件确保颜色在不同设备间的一致性显示XMP数据保留Photoshop特定的编辑信息最佳实践专业工作流程优化网页图像优化策略对于网页图像建议采用以下工作流程初始设置使用最快压缩模式进行初步测试质量调整从质量值85开始逐步降低直到视觉质量明显下降最终优化切换到最慢压缩模式生成发布版本元数据清理移除不必要的EXIF和XMP数据以减少文件大小批量处理对于相似图像使用相同的设置确保一致性动画制作工作流创建高效WebP动画的关键步骤故事板设计先在Photoshop中创建完整的动画故事板图层组织严格按照命名规范组织图层时间线测试使用小尺寸预览测试动画流畅度文件大小优化调整每帧的质量设置平衡动画流畅度和文件大小循环设置根据需要启用或禁用无限循环色彩管理注意事项WebPShop在处理高比特深度图像时需要注意16位和32位/通道的图像在编码前会下采样到8位/通道从32位文档导出时务必在WebP编码设置中包含色彩配置文件在macOS上预览图像可能无法正确应用色彩配置文件这是已知限制高级技巧与故障排除性能优化建议硬件加速确保使用支持硬件加速的显卡内存管理处理大图像时关闭不必要的应用程序缓存清理定期清理Photoshop缓存提高处理速度常见问题解决插件未检测到确认插件文件已放入正确的Photoshop插件目录检查插件版本与操作系统和Photoshop版本的兼容性暂时禁用防病毒软件或允许插件执行图像显示异常确认图像模式为RGB颜色目前仅支持此模式检查图像尺寸是否超过16383×16383像素的限制验证色彩配置文件是否正确应用保存失败确保所有图层已栅格化检查是否有未合并的滤镜或特效确认磁盘空间充足版本兼容性说明WebPShop 0.4.3版本基于libwebp 1.2.2构建支持以下环境WindowsVisual Studio 2019及更高版本macOSXCode 12.4及更高版本PhotoshopCC 2018至2022版本开发者资源与扩展项目结构概览WebPShop的源代码组织清晰便于开发者理解和扩展common目录包含核心功能实现WebPShop.h- 主头文件包含大多数函数声明WebPShop.cpp- 插件入口点WebPShop*Utils.cpp- 辅助函数集WebPShopUI*- 编码参数窗口和关于框win目录Windows平台特定文件WebPShop.sln- Visual Studio解决方案文件WebPShop.rc- 编码参数窗口布局资源mac目录macOS平台特定文件webpshop.xcodeproj- XCode项目文件WebPShopUI_mac.mm- 窗口事件处理自定义构建指南如果你需要从源代码构建WebPShop需要下载最新版Adobe Photoshop插件和连接SDK获取或构建WebP库的最新版本配置项目包含目录和库依赖按照目标平台x64或arm64和配置Debug/Release构建详细的构建说明可以在项目的构建文档中找到。未来展望与社区参与虽然WebPShop目前处于维护状态但它仍然是处理WebP格式的重要工具。随着WebP在Web开发中的日益普及掌握这个插件能够显著提升你的工作效率。如果你在使用过程中遇到问题或者有改进建议可以参考项目的问题跟踪系统。虽然项目不再积极开发但社区成员仍然可能提供帮助。通过本指南你应该已经掌握了WebPShop的核心功能和使用技巧。无论是简单的图像转换还是复杂的动画制作WebPShop都能帮助你在Photoshop中高效处理WebP格式为现代Web开发工作流提供强大支持。【免费下载链接】WebPShopPhotoshop plug-in for opening and saving WebP images项目地址: https://gitcode.com/gh_mirrors/we/WebPShop创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

相关文章:

在Photoshop中高效处理WebP图像:WebPShop插件完整指南

在Photoshop中高效处理WebP图像:WebPShop插件完整指南 【免费下载链接】WebPShop Photoshop plug-in for opening and saving WebP images 项目地址: https://gitcode.com/gh_mirrors/we/WebPShop WebPShop是一款专为Adobe Photoshop设计的开源插件&#xff…...

终极Riak键值存储教程:从基础操作到高级特性详解

终极Riak键值存储教程:从基础操作到高级特性详解 【免费下载链接】riak Riak is a decentralized datastore from Basho Technologies. 项目地址: https://gitcode.com/gh_mirrors/ri/riak Riak是一款来自Basho Technologies的去中心化数据存储系统&#xff…...

如何使用ui2/ui实现高效拖放操作:打造流畅的文件与数据传输体验

如何使用ui2/ui实现高效拖放操作:打造流畅的文件与数据传输体验 【免费下载链接】ui Platform-native GUI library for Go. 项目地址: https://gitcode.com/gh_mirrors/ui2/ui 在现代GUI应用开发中,拖放功能已成为提升用户体验的关键特性。本文将…...

Python自动化办公:实战企业微信机器人Webhook消息推送

1. 企业微信机器人Webhook入门指南 第一次接触企业微信机器人Webhook时,我也被它强大的自动化能力惊艳到了。想象一下,你的Python脚本能像真人一样在企业微信群里发消息,还能根据不同的条件自动特定成员,这简直就是运维和项目管理…...

Python自动化办公:企业微信机器人Webhook消息推送实战

1. 企业微信机器人Webhook入门指南 企业微信机器人Webhook是企业微信提供的一种轻量级消息推送接口,它允许开发者通过HTTP请求向企业微信群聊发送消息。这个功能特别适合用于自动化办公场景,比如定时发送日报、系统监控告警、会议提醒等。 我第一次接触…...

告别Visio!用Python+D3.js自动绘制你的网络拓扑图(附完整代码)

告别Visio!用PythonD3.js自动绘制你的网络拓扑图(附完整代码) 网络工程师们是否厌倦了在Visio中手动拖拽图标、反复调整连线?当设备增减或链路变更时,那些精心绘制的静态拓扑图往往在几天内就变得过时。本文将展示如何…...

告别命令行!用LM Studio在Windows上图形化部署Qwen3-7B-Instruct,保姆级避坑指南

告别命令行!用LM Studio在Windows上图形化部署Qwen3-7B-Instruct,保姆级避坑指南 第一次尝试在本地运行大语言模型时,面对满屏的命令行代码,那种手足无措的感觉我至今记忆犹新。直到发现LM Studio这款神器,才真正体会…...

电动履带三轮车设计与实现:从原理到工程实践

1. 项目概述:打造一台电动履带三轮车去年参加EMF露营活动时,看到那些酷炫的家伙们骑着各种改装车穿梭营地,我就暗下决心:明年一定要搞个更拉风的玩意儿。经过三个月的折腾,这台被朋友们称为"TrakTrike"的电动…...

Fastboot Enhance:3步实现Android设备可视化管理的终极指南

Fastboot Enhance:3步实现Android设备可视化管理的终极指南 【免费下载链接】FastbootEnhance A user-friendly Fastboot ToolBox & Payload Dumper for Windows 项目地址: https://gitcode.com/gh_mirrors/fa/FastbootEnhance Fastboot Enhance是一款面…...

别再只盯着GPU了!聊聊手机里那个能效比爆表的CGRA NPU(以华为麒麟为例)

别再只盯着GPU了!聊聊手机里那个能效比爆表的CGRA NPU(以华为麒麟为例) 当你用手机拍下一张夜景照片,AI算法在毫秒间完成降噪、HDR合成和细节增强——这背后不是GPU在发力,而是一个名为NPU的专用处理器正在以极低功耗高…...

终极指南:如何在Kubernetes中部署NSwag实现容器化API文档服务

终极指南:如何在Kubernetes中部署NSwag实现容器化API文档服务 【免费下载链接】NSwag The Swagger/OpenAPI toolchain for .NET, ASP.NET Core and TypeScript. 项目地址: https://gitcode.com/gh_mirrors/ns/NSwag NSwag是.NET、ASP.NET Core和TypeScript的…...

LocalVocal:打造零延迟、高隐私的本地AI字幕解决方案

LocalVocal:打造零延迟、高隐私的本地AI字幕解决方案 【免费下载链接】obs-localvocal OBS plugin for local speech recognition and captioning using AI 项目地址: https://gitcode.com/gh_mirrors/ob/obs-localvocal 在直播和内容创作领域,实…...

互联网大厂 Java 面试中的微服务与 AI 应用探索

# 面试大厂 Java 开发:燕双非的幽默与科技的严肃 ## 文章简述 在这一篇幽默而又充满技术干货的文章中,我们跟随程序员燕双非的足迹,深入探讨在一家互联网大厂的 Java 面试过程。面试官的严肃提问与燕双非形象的幽默回答形成鲜明对比&#…...

国标GB28181视频平台EasyGBS如何让WebSocket流地址永不过期?只需关闭这个开关

在使用EasyGBS国标视频云平台进行视频流分发时,不少开发者或运维人员会遇到一个困扰:通过WebSocket协议获取的流地址,过一段时间后就自动失效了,需要重新生成。对于需要长时间、稳定播放视频的场景(如监控大屏、24小时…...

YOLO算法进阶:集成CBAM注意力机制以提升小目标检测精度

1. 为什么YOLO需要CBAM注意力机制? 在无人机航拍或自动驾驶场景中,小目标检测一直是个头疼的问题。想象一下,当你在300米高空拍摄的图片里找一只蚂蚁,或者在200米外识别一个交通锥筒,传统YOLO算法就像没戴眼镜的近视眼…...

如何用code2prompt解决代码与AI协作的上下文难题

如何用code2prompt解决代码与AI协作的上下文难题 【免费下载链接】code2prompt A CLI tool to convert your codebase into a single LLM prompt with source tree, prompt templating, and token counting. 项目地址: https://gitcode.com/GitHub_Trending/co/code2prompt …...

别再死记硬背了!用一张Excel表搞定PMP挣值管理(PV/EV/AC/SV/CV/SPI/CPI)

项目经理的挣值管理实战手册:用Excel轻松掌握项目健康度 每次项目进度汇报会上,看着团队成员迷茫的眼神和满屏的PV、EV、AC缩写,你是否也经历过那种"公式都懂但就是不会用"的尴尬?作为从业十五年的项目管理顾问&#xf…...

解密WeChatPad:如何通过设备伪装技术实现微信多设备协同

解密WeChatPad:如何通过设备伪装技术实现微信多设备协同 【免费下载链接】WeChatPad 强制使用微信平板模式 项目地址: https://gitcode.com/gh_mirrors/we/WeChatPad 在移动办公和家庭设备共享日益普及的今天,微信的单设备登录限制成为了许多用户…...

Verdi之nWave波形高效调试实战

1. Verdi与nWave初探:数字电路调试的瑞士军刀 第一次接触Verdi的nWave功能时,我正被一个棘手的FPGA时序问题困扰。传统仿真工具生成的波形文件像天书一样难以解读,直到同事推荐了nWave这个神器。简单来说,nWave是Synopsys Verdi调…...

Constate实战:5个真实场景教你如何优雅管理React状态

Constate实战:5个真实场景教你如何优雅管理React状态 【免费下载链接】constate React Context State 项目地址: https://gitcode.com/gh_mirrors/co/constate Constate是一个轻量级的React状态管理库,它将React Context API与自定义Hooks结合&a…...

【四】3D Object Model构建基石——从无序点云到规则平面的算子实战解析

1. 从无序点云到规则平面:3D建模的起点选择 第一次接触3D视觉项目时,我面对激光雷达扫描的零件点云数据手足无措。直到发现Halcon的这两个"基石算子",才真正打开了3D建模的大门。gen_object_model_3d_from_points和gen_plane_obje…...

golang如何使用反射reflect_golang反射reflect使用教程

安全使用 reflect.ValueOf 修改结构体字段需传指针后调用 .Elem(),字段名须导出(首字母大写),设值前必须检查 IsValid() 和 CanSet(),反射非万能,仅适用于运行时动态场景,避免滥用。怎么安全地用…...

临界采样与余弦信号重构的数学本质解析

1. 临界采样与余弦信号重构的数学本质在数字信号处理领域,采样与重构构成了模拟信号与数字世界之间的桥梁。Nyquist采样定理告诉我们,当采样频率大于信号最高频率的两倍时,理论上可以完美重建原始信号。但定理中那个微妙的临界点——采样频率…...

超元力悬浮玻璃剧场:科技与美学共生,书写空间叙事新语言

超元力悬浮玻璃剧场作为新型沉浸式体验空间,将建筑美学、数字科技与感官体验巧妙结合,跳出了传统剧场的设计思维,以通透、悬浮、环绕的空间形态,重新定义了观演的意义。它不再是简单的影像播放载体,而是一个能够讲述故…...

Gazebo插件编译后报错‘No such file or directory’?手把手教你两种路径配置方法(附.bashrc修改)

Gazebo插件路径配置终极指南:从报错诊断到永久解决方案 当你满心欢喜地编译完Gazebo插件,却在运行世界文件时看到那个令人沮丧的"Failed to load plugin"错误时,那种感觉就像精心准备的晚餐被突然打翻。别担心,这几乎是…...

LabVIEW里这个‘商与余数’函数,我找到了比循环更省事的用法

LabVIEW中商与余数函数的高阶应用:告别循环的优雅解法 在LabVIEW图形化编程中,循环结构是处理周期性任务的常见选择,但往往伴随着复杂的条件判断和冗余的代码逻辑。今天我们要探讨的是一种颠覆性的解决方案——利用**商与余数**(Q…...

别再暴力循环了!C++ string.find() 函数5分钟搞定子串匹配(附完整代码)

别再暴力循环了!C string.find() 函数5分钟搞定子串匹配(附完整代码) 在初学C或刷算法题时,字符串处理往往是第一个让人头疼的坎。特别是当遇到"验证子串"这类基础问题时,很多人的第一反应是写双重循环逐个字…...

新闻推荐赛题怎么破?从‘预测最后一次点击’到‘CTR预估’的建模思路转变

新闻推荐赛题解题思路:从业务目标到CTR建模的思维跃迁 当新闻推荐赛题摆在面前时,许多选手的第一反应往往是直接套用经典推荐算法。但真正决定胜负的,是对业务问题的深刻理解和巧妙的建模思路转换。本文将带你经历一次完整的思维旅程——如何…...

FastLED终极指南:如何用Arduino创建惊艳的LED动画效果

FastLED终极指南:如何用Arduino创建惊艳的LED动画效果 【免费下载链接】FastLED The FastLED library for colored LED animation on Arduino. Please direct questions/requests for help to the FastLED Reddit community: http://fastled.io/r Wed like to use g…...

如何在Windows上直接安装安卓应用?APK安装器完整指南

如何在Windows上直接安装安卓应用?APK安装器完整指南 【免费下载链接】APK-Installer An Android Application Installer for Windows 项目地址: https://gitcode.com/GitHub_Trending/ap/APK-Installer 你知道吗?现在你可以在Windows电脑上直接运…...